| Obverse description | The obverse features two horizontal bands of raised legend in the field reading GOLD COB DOUBLOON / DOUBLON BOUT BARRE DOR, separated by a floral ornament, with decorative floral and foliate devices in the lower portion. The token imitates the irregular cob-style planchet shape of a Spanish colonial doubloon. This side serves as the promotional identification face for the Crest Toothpaste advertising piece. |

| Reverse description | The reverse displays a raised Spanish-style royal coat of arms in the center, quartered with castles and lions, enclosed within an ornate shield, imitating the heraldic device found on Spanish colonial cob coinage. The design is rendered in relief with a decorative border, enhancing the doubloon simulacrum aesthetic of the promotional token. |
